Yellow Dogs for all three types are sold at the normal places. It depends on the car for which ones you need. Do you have a McLaren, Porsche, or Lola?

The guide might just need some lubrication on the pin, or a little sanding. The whole thing comes apart pretty easily for fiddling, if you need to.
